    Xbox One to be Backward Compatible with Xbox 360 Games, Microsoft Reveals at E3 2015
    Microsoft revealed on Monday at E3 2015 a grand plan to allow all Xbox 360 games to play on Xbox One via software emulation.

    Digital Xbox 360 titles already purchased via XBLA, as well as retail discs of last-gen titles, will eventually be "natively" playable on Xbox One, the company claimed.
